Strategies to turn your casual hobby channel to a thriving YouTube channel with Gwen Miller
Many of us create youtube videos when we have some free time. Since we don't have much time, we tend to rush in, put something together that will hopefully get us more views and more subscribers.
But I wonder how much attention are we giving to the stuff that matters such as structure, the audience, and standing out in a saturated niche?
On today's episode of TubeTalk, I chat with Gwen Miller, the VP of Content for Kin. Gwen and her team have been using data-driven insights to create high-quality women’s lifestyle programming; creating mega YouTube stars in the process!
On this episode you will learn:
- Why chasing viral video success is really bad idea
- How to determine your core audience
- How to experiment with content without ruining your channel
- How niche should you really be on YouTube?
- Learn the art of storytelling so you stand out from the noise
- Why you need a strong hook for every single video
